British Intelligence estimates that the Wagner Group has "up to 50,000" troops in Ukraine

MADRID, 20 Ene. (EUROPA PRESS) -

The Wagner Group, a network of mercenaries related to the Kremlin, has "up to 50,000" troops on the Ukrainian front, according to estimates by the UK Intelligence services, which describe this contingent as a "key" tool. of the Russian offensive.

British military intelligence has verified that the Wagner Group has already been listed as a legal entity in the Russian registry since December 27, registered as a company basically dedicated to consulting work, "without mention of combat services."

For the UK authorities, this step seems destined to maximize the commercial benefits of the firm founded by Yevgeni Prigozhin, who made his fortune mainly in the restaurant business. In addition, with the registry it would also try to "legitimize" the group.

It is unknown to London to what extent the officially registered company also manages paramilitary activity taking place in countries such as Ukraine, as well as several in Africa, to the extent that private military firms remain illegal in Russia.

The role of the Wagner Group, which has used prisoners to increase its mobilization capacity, has been key in eastern Ukraine, where Russia has made advances in symbolic positions such as Soledar in recent days. In fact, the group considered the town of Soledar conquered.
